Ticket #2907 — Signature check fails on report builder export

Support: customers exporting from the Tallyvane report builder see a signature verification error after the sorting-stability patch. The patch changed row ordering in grouped exports, which altered the serialized payload, so exports signed before the patch now fail verification against cached manifests. Advise customers to regenerate reports; old exports cannot be re-verified. Fresh exports are signed with the key below.

signing key of fadug-haweg = bky19_x2JJNa4RuE34mQa9TgK

Our migration directory currently accepts mixed-case keywords, trailing whitespace, and missing transaction wrappers, which has caused two rollback incidents on the Bellweather cluster. Proposal: enforce uppercase keywords, require an explicit transaction block, and reject DROP statements without a paired comment. Rules are drafted and pass against all 214 existing files. Release manager sign-off needed before merging into the pipeline. The candidate build's trace token follows below.

pipeline stamp: htk4_66df

Ticket: Missed pick-up — depot uniforms

The scheduled collection of 40 uniform sets for the new Thornegate depot did not occur on Tuesday; the crates remain sealed at the Velway Outfitters warehouse. Records team, please note the delay against the onboarding file. A replacement pick-up is booked for Thursday. The assigned courier must follow the hand-over instruction stated below.

dispatch memo: the sorius tamius courier leaves the praeth ledger at gate 4873 under passcode 928014

Step 4: Before porting code from the Lanternfish Java SDK to the new Kotlin SDK, confirm feature parity using the capability matrix in the Marrowgate wiki. Batch uploads and retry policies behave identically; streaming cursors do not yet exist in Kotlin. To record your parity findings, insert a row into the migration tracker database via the connection string below.

database URL for bahop-yagep: mssql://sildor_svc:35ha7jz@db-fb6d.nelvrodyn.example:5432/casath